Monte Carlo Simulation Explained with Lean Six Sigma Application

The stereotypical Lean Six Sigma DMAIC project has a nice process that produces data at a rapid enough rate that you can evaluate improvements during the project, but what options do you have if that is not the case? Using Monte-Carlo simulations can be a powerful way to estimate future performance without having to actually pilot test or prototype the improvements.

Enhancing Process Capability Indices Cp and Cpk Reporting

Measurement issues can be prevalent at all levels of an organization. To add to this dilemma, the basic calculation and presentation of metrics can sometimes be deceiving. Organizations often state that suppliers must meet process capability objectives, typically measured in Cp, Cpk, Pp and Ppk. The requesters of these objectives often do not realize, however, that these reported numbers can be highly dependent upon how data is collected and interpreted. Also, these process capability metrics typically are utilized only at a component part level. To resolve these issues, practitioners need a common, easy-to-use fundamental measurement for making process stability and capability assessments at all levels of a business, independent of who is making the assessment – something beyond Cp, Cpk, Pp and Ppk.

Understanding and Enhancing Process Capability Cpk Reporting

Cpk is one of many capability metrics that are available. When capability metrics are used, organizations typically provide a Cp and a Cpk. In this paper we will discuss the mechanics of these two capability metrics, along with the pros and cons. In summary, the Cpk can provide insight on performance to a requirement if the process data used in the calculation comes from a normal distribution. If the process data is non-normal or it is the result of a combination of processes (a mixture of processes) then it provides an underestimation of the true non-conformance capability.
